Operations Director, Contract Logistics - Malaysia & Indonesia

Full time at DP World in Malaysia
Posted on April 8, 2024

Job details

We are seeking an exceptionally dynamic and experienced Operations Director for our Contract Logistics division. The primary focus of this role is to expand our Contract Logistics presence throughout the Asia Pacific region with a particular focus in Malaysia and Indonesia. The position is based in Malaysia, Kuala Lumpur and will report directly to the Vice President of Contract Logistics for Southeast Asia. As the Operations Director, you will be responsible for overseeing contract management and customer operations. Your main objective will be to develop a well-structured organization that excels in delivering high-quality services and meeting customer expectations through operational excellence. You will drive both new business wins and implementation efforts, as well as foster organic growth. Additionally, you will play a key role in building and nurturing strong customer relationships, collaborating closely with the commercial teams to identify and capitalize on shared opportunities. Leading and managing operations teams will be a critical part of your role, ensuring efficient resource planning and performance management. Furthermore, you will prioritize a "Safety First" culture, with a focus on occupational health, environmental sustainability, and quality standards. Customer & Stakeholder Relations

  • Builds and sustains partnerships and collaborations with both internal teams and customers, conducts consistent performance discussions with customers to ensure transparency and foster strong relationships.
  • Promotes innovative and digital solutions to enhance operational efficiencies and productivities, maximizing value delivery, collaborates closely with customers and immediate superior in budget formulation and financial monitoring.
  • Oversees effective contract administration and regularly reviews service scopes, takes the leading role in new operational deployments, utilizing experience and expertise to minimize risks.
  • Proactively spots areas for service improvement for customers, designs and executes initiatives and processes within purview, seizes the initiative to identify new business opportunities to facilitate growth.
People Management & Leadership
  • Works closely with the HR Department in the recruitment and selection procedures for key roles within the Business Unit. Establishes and monitors performance targets and goals and assesses performance in relation to those.
  • Fosters a culture of performance management among direct reports to encourage continuous improvement recognizes training and development requirements and actively works with individuals to promote their career growth and personal development.
  • Effectively addresses any underperformance, strictly following the DP World standard processes and maintains a proactive focus on succession planning to fulfill business requirements.
P&L Financial Management
  • Coordinates closely with customers and direct supervisor in formulating budget and tracking financial progress, ensures efficient contract supervision, and frequently evaluates the range of services.
  • Takes a leading role in all new operational deployments, capitalizing on experience and knowledge to reduce risks and minimize disruption.
  • Proactively identify areas of service improvement for customers and devise initiatives and procedures within purview. Initiates the identification of new business prospects to sustain growth.
Job Requirements
  • A bachelor's degree in business administration, supply chain management, logistics, or a related field. An MBA or other relevant postgraduate degree can be an added advantage.
  • Minimum 10 years in Contract Logistics Management, Supply Chain, or a related field, with a proven track record in managing large, diverse teams and handling complex logistics operations.
  • Deep understanding of contract logistics, supply chain management, warehousing and distribution, and transportation management.
  • Familiarity with the Contract Logistics sector in Vietnam and knowledge of local regulations and market dynamics is essential.
  • Demonstrated proven ability to lead and motivate a team, manage conflicts, and make strategic decisions.
  • Excellent written and verbal communication skills in English, with the ability to liaise with different stakeholders, including customers, staff, and senior management.
  • Strong problem-solving abilities and analytical skills to manage operational issues, logistical challenges, and business strategy.
  • Strong project management skills including planning, execution, and monitoring of operations.

About DP World Trade is the lifeblood of the global economy, creating opportunities and improving the quality of life for people around the world. DP World exists to make the world’s trade flow better, changing what’s possible for the customers and communities we serve globally. With a dedicated, diverse and professional team of more than 106,500 employees from 158 nationalities, spanning 73 countries on six continents, DP World is pushing trade further and faster towards a seamless supply chain that’s fit for the future. In Asia Pacific, DP World employs more than 7,000 people, and has ports and terminals in 18 locations. We’re rapidly transforming and integrating our businesses -- Ports and Terminals, Marine Services, Logistics and Technology – and uniting our global infrastructure with local expertise to create stronger, more efficient end-to-end supply chain solutions that can change the way the world trades. What's more, we're reshaping the future by investing in innovation. From intelligent delivery systems to automated warehouse stacking, we’re at the cutting edge of disruptive technology, pushing the sector towards better ways to trade, minimizing disruptions from the factory floor to the customer’s door.
